Bug Description
I recently updated to Lucid, and the ATI Catalyst Control Center driver worked fine for me on Karmic. After updating, whenever I try to download and install the fglrx package (via apt-get or synaptec or a direct link from the AMD website) I recieve the error message in the summary. I've checked the forums and someone posted a solution, but their way around this issue didn't work for me. I get errors in terminal when I try to do these fixes.
